Why These Are the Top Walk-in Tubs Contractors in Gilead

** The walk-in tub market for Gilead, Nebraska, is entirely serviced by regional contractors based in larger cities like Lincoln and Omaha. Due to Gilead's rural location, residents should expect travel fees to be included in project quotes. The competition is moderate among these regional players, who bring a high level of professional expertise, proper licensing, and insurance to their projects. The typical pricing for a walk-in tub project in this region is competitive, but can vary significantly based on the tub model (standard soaker vs. hydrotherapy) and the scope of the accompanying bathroom modifications. A basic walk-in tub installation can start from approximately $3,500, while a full, high-end accessible bathroom remodel with a premium tub can range from $10,000 to $20,000 or more. All top providers offer strong manufacturer warranties on the tubs themselves and typically provide a warranty on their labor.

Frequently Asked Questions About Walk-in Tubs in Gilead

Get answers to common questions about walk-in tubs services in Gilead, Nebraska.

1What is the typical cost range for a walk-in tub installation in Gilead, and are there any local factors that affect the price?

In Gilead and surrounding Thayer County, a complete walk-in tub install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000+, depending on the tub model, features, and the complexity of your bathroom's plumbing and electrical work. Local factors include the potential for higher material transport costs due to Gilead's rural location and the need for installations to comply with Nebraska's uniform building codes, which a reputable local installer will handle. It's wise to get itemized quotes from a few Nebraska-based providers to understand the full scope.

2How long does a walk-in tub installation take for a home in Gilead, and should I plan around Nebraska's seasons?

A standard professional installation usually takes 1 to 3 days. For Gilead homeowners, seasonal planning is highly recommended. Scheduling installation in late spring, summer, or early fall is ideal to avoid the complications of Nebraska's harsh winter weather, which can delay deliveries and make contractor travel more difficult. Planning ahead ensures smoother project completion.

3Are there specific licenses or regulations for walk-in tub installers I should verify in Nebraska?

Yes. Always verify that your installer holds a valid Nebraska Class B Plumbing License, as walk-in tubs involve significant plumbing work. They should also be insured and bonded. While the State of Nebraska does not require a specific "walk-in tub" license, reputable local providers will be familiar with the state's plumbing and electrical codes as well as any specific requirements from Gilead's local building department for permits.

4What should I look for when choosing a walk-in tub service provider in the Gilead area?

Prioritize providers with a strong local presence in Nebraska who can offer reliable service and timely maintenance. Look for established companies with verifiable references in Thayer County or nearby cities. Ensure they provide a clear, in-home assessment (not just a phone quote) and offer a strong warranty on both the tub and their labor, as this is crucial for long-term support in a rural area.

5I'm concerned about my well water and septic system. Can a walk-in tub work with my Gilead home's existing setup?

This is a very common and important concern for rural Nebraska homes. A qualified local installer will assess your well's water pressure and output to ensure it can fill the tub adequately, and evaluate your septic system's capacity to handle the larger volume of water. They can often recommend specific low-flow faucets or tub models to mitigate strain on your septic system, ensuring a compatible installation.
